Default It si gonna be a while

I’ve been around the area in the last couple of days and noticed, Lilly pond isn’t even completely frozen over and has open water in the center, Opechee has some ice but not much, Winnisquam has very little ice even on the south or west side of the bridge. With some weather stations putting next weeks temps in the mid 40’s with rain in the forecast it could be a long wait.
Now grant it this storm we are now getting, 3-4 days ago was suppose to be rain all the way to the Canadian border things have a way of mysteriously changing here in NH.
Yesterday afternoon we noticed 2 people ice fishing on the south side of the Winnisquam bridge with open water all around except for ice from one section of shoreline. The ice may have been just thick enough to support them but we both concurred they were not very smart.
